August 27th 1942


The rail party departs yesterday. I find repairs will take a month so wire Ranchi, suggesting I return there. Answer is yes if W/C okays it. After much telephoning I contact him in Peshawar, and he gives his assent. So I’m off tonight D.V. [JDW: God willing], though whether I will ever get through or not I don’t know, as there are floods and riots everywhere. Major Rose shot a few on his way up from Calcutta, and I believe they are stopping people from travelling singly so I may get held up somewhere.

Much tennis recently with Larsen, and we also play alot of bridge, and I bid and made a little slam which is a thing that always pleases me.
